Major breakthroughs Explore deeper into the deep sea
On July 16, 2020, the second generation of the 10,000-meter "Haiyan-X" all-sea deep-water glider 10,000-meter abyss observation scientific expedition voyage was successfully concluded, with a maximum diving depth of 10,619 meters, refreshing the world record of 8,213 meters held by it.
"Haiyan-X" underwater glider is currently the world's only underwater glider capable of observation of 10,000 meters abyss, and its successful development has achieved a historic leap from point to continuous profile in the observation of the 10,000-meter deep sea, and also marks a major breakthrough in the key technology of China's 10,000-meter underwater glider.
The "Haiyan-X" underwater glider is developed by researchers from the School of Mechanical Engineering of Tianjin University, with completely independent intellectual property rights, and is one of the achievements of the "Underwater Vehicle Collaborative Innovation Service Platform". The "Underwater Vehicle Collaborative Innovation Service Platform" is one of the demonstration projects of the marine economic innovation and development demonstration city in Binhai New Area.
According to the project team members, as early as 2002, Tianjin University has started the research and development of underwater gliders. At present, the "Haiyan" underwater glider has formed a series of products of 200 meters, 1000 meters, 1500 meters, 4000 meters and 10000 meters at the diving depth, and has achieved breakthroughs in the low-power consumption technology of the underwater glider and the design technology of large-depth pressure-resistant shell. The project also successfully carried out three-dimensional network formation observation, and realized the three-dimensional, real-time, multi-sectional and refined observation of the whole process of marine environment and weather phenomena by underwater gliders. This is of great significance for achieving a "transparent ocean".
While iterative upgrading of products and continuous breakthroughs in key technologies, during the implementation period of the project, the "Underwater Vehicle Collaborative Innovation Service Platform" also served 44 colleges and universities, scientific research institutes, enterprises and institutions, provided consulting and training services to the outside world 54 times, provided 9 enterprises with environmentally friendly, resource-saving, high-tech value-added self-owned intellectual property achievements, presided over the compilation of 2 underwater glider series industry standard specifications, and made the collaborative innovation service platform and "Haiyan" Underwater gliders have a high reputation in China's industry.
There are many similar platform innovation projects, such as the deep-water structure full-size device composite loading and simulation simulation test platform research project also undertaken by Tianjin University, which has built a deep-water pipeline test platform that can simulate the full-size of 12,000 meters of water depth and a 14,000-meter water depth shrinkage scale, and built a deep-sea pipeline system simulation laboratory that can simulate 10,000 meters of water depth. Innovation drives the coordinated development of the industrial chain
Majestic fans stand on the sea, and giant fan leaves rotate with the wind, becoming a beautiful scenery on the azure coastline. Wind construction on land is difficult, and offshore wind construction is even more difficult.
The multi-functional offshore construction jack-up platform "Ganghangping 9", led by Tianjin Port and Shipping Engineering Co., Ltd., has served 7 offshore wind power engineering construction projects in China. Since the beginning of this year, in the face of the epidemic, the company has "bucked the trend", and the winning bid amount of offshore wind power business has reached 5.273 billion yuan. This business has become one of the company's core businesses.
He Fubo, deputy chief engineer of the company, said that the "Ganghangping 9" is mainly used for offshore wind turbine installation and foundation pile construction. The platform was delivered in April 2018 and is the first 1,200-ton jack-up offshore construction platform in China. He said that since 2014, the company has fully entered this field. Unlike offshore oil production platforms, the operational efficiency of platform vessels is high due to the fact that offshore wind power construction needs to move positions once a week on average. The company, together with Tianhai Fusion Defense Equipment Technology Co., Ltd., Jiangsu Dajin Heavy Industry Co., Ltd., Wuhan Marine Machinery Co., Ltd. and other units, has developed and built a "Port Hangping 9" with higher operational efficiency and more suitable for China's sea conditions.
It is understood that the project has effectively built an industrial chain of multi-functional offshore construction jack-up platform, driving the integration and development of upstream and downstream enterprises. During the implementation of the project, the output value of all related enterprises in the industrial chain was increased by nearly 1.3 billion yuan.
Also driving the collaborative innovation and development of the industrial chain are a number of projects of Tianjin Changlu Hangu Salt Field Co., Ltd.
A ditch was built between the SDIC North Xinjiang Power Plant and the Hangu Salt Farm Bromine Plant (hereinafter referred to as the "Bromine Plant"), through which the concentrated seawater, a by-product of the SDIC North Xinjiang Power Plant, could extract the bromine, a chemical product that was in short supply in the market.
According to Liu Liping, deputy chief engineer of Hangu Salt Farm, the company and the Tianjin Institute of Seawater Desalination and Comprehensive Utilization of the National Oceanic Bureau, Tianjin Pengxiang Technology Co., Ltd. and other institutions to improve the bromine extraction device filler, internal components, etc., under the same material consumption conditions, the single set of device bromine extraction rate increased by 7.5%, each year can be recovered from the discharge of waste liquid more than 50 tons of bromine, so that the economic benefits of the enterprise increased by about 6.5%, reduced energy consumption by more than 10%, and promoted the quality and efficiency of the marine economy. It provides a "coastal demonstration" for the innovative development of the marine economy for the whole country.
From concentrated seawater to bromine, this industrial chain continues to extend. The concentrated seawater after bromine extraction enters the Hangu Salt Farm Marine Biotechnology Company, and after multiple processes, it can be used to cultivate salt algae rich in β-carotene to make algae powder and algal oil health products.
